Won't you join us for The Shea Center's largest and longest running annual celebraton featuring the fun of a family picnic in the warmth of a country setting. It honors, with demonstrations, the silent heroes--one horse and one rider--and the profound spiritual and physical impact they, together, make in improving the lives of kids and adults with special needs.

It features a generous BBQ dinner, live country music and dancing, a country carnival with games for the entire family, silent and live auctions, a sponsor saloon and a Shea Center rider demonstration. Popular L.A. radio personality Shawn Parr from Go Country 105 FM returns as emcee for the evening.

More than 1,600 people are expected at the handsome Capistrano Valley facility to help raise funds for The Shea Center's therapeutic programs and the riders they serve. The event brings together donors, sponsors, community and business leaders, and families and friends for a Saturday evening of old fashioned fun.

Net proceeds support the non-profit 501(c)(3) J.F. Shea Therapeutic Riding Center in its mission to improve the lives of those with physical and cognitive disabilities. Today it is recognized as one of the largest premier-level therapeutic equestrian center in the country.
